Job Summary:
The role of Key Worker plays a vital role in ensuring the well-being and safety of young people, providing guidance, and creating a supportive environment for young individuals who have faced challenges during their life and require additional support to become fully independent. This position involves direct interaction with residents and teamwork within the service.
Key Responsibilities:
Support:
· Provide day-to-day care, support, and supervision to young people.
· Foster a welcoming and non-judgmental atmosphere to create a sense of community.
· Assist young people with daily living activities, including meal preparation, budgeting, accessing health services, understanding personal hygiene, and general chores and duties involved in running a home.
Support Planning:
· Follow and implement individualised support plans in collaboration with the team and management direction.
· Help young people set and work towards their personal goals, including education, employment, and life skills.
· Encourage young people to develop self-confidence and independence.
Crisis Intervention:
· Be prepared to respond to crises or emergencies, such as emotional distress or conflicts, offering clear advice and guidance as per company policies and procedures.
· Follow established protocols for handling critical incidents and seeking appropriate assistance when needed.
Safety and Security:
· Ensure the safety and security of young people within the facility.
· Conduct regular safety checks and monitor access to the premises.
· Report any safety concerns, maintenance issues, or facility needs promptly to your team leaders, registered service managers.
Documentation:
·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of young people interactions, progress, and incidents.
· Complete required paperwork, including incident reports and shift logs.
Communication:
· Communicate effectively with young people, fellow staff members, and supervisory personnel.
· Attend staff meetings, case reviews, and training sessions as required.
Advocacy and Referrals:
· Advocate on behalf of young people to access needed services, benefits, and resources.
· Refer young people to appropriate external agencies and support services when necessary.

Applicants must be aged 22 years or above - this is due to the nature of the role and therefore exempt from schedule 9 of the Equality Act 2010
In line with The Asylum and Immigration Act 2006, we will only accept applications from candidates who have the legal right to work in the UK.
Please note that if you are put forward for an interview you will be asked to provide information with regards to any criminal records background. Any candidate who is successful at interview and is provided with an Offer of Employment will be required to undergo a criminal background check to ensure our service meets safeguarding standards. Please note it is a criminal offence for people who are barred from working in Regulated Activity (under the Safeguarding and Vulnerable Groups Act 2006) to apply for roles that require them to work unsupervised with that particular group (i.e. adults at risk, children or both)
